Among the conventional packaging containers made of folded paper, there is a container described in Japanese Utility Model Application Publication No. 75741/1983, which eliminates or reduces the need for foamed polystyrene cushioning material when packaging items. This folded paper packaging container is shown in the upper half perspective view in Fig. 5, the vertical sectional view in Fig. 6,
As shown in the cross-sectional view of FIG.
A pair of buffer side plates 42, 43 each having a V-shaped cross section and supporting the side surfaces of the packaged object 41; Because of the formed structure, it is possible to stably cushion and support the packaged object 41 having a circular side surface, such as a 1.8 bottle, in the vertical and longitudinal directions.
Since the packaged object 48 having square side surfaces such as a rectangular parallelepiped only has its square edges in contact with the buffer side plates, there is a problem in that it tends to shift and cannot be stably buffered and supported.

The object of the present invention is to provide a packaging container made of folded paper that can stably cushion and support not only an object having a circular side surface but also an object having a rectangular side surface such as a rectangular parallelepiped.

Therefore, the present invention has a pair of flat side plates facing each other, and a pair of buffers having an M-shaped cross section that is adjacent to the flat side plates and supports the sides of the packaged object with two pointed heads that protrude inward. a side plate, an upper buffer plate with a V-shaped cross section that supports the upper surface of the object to be packaged with one pointed head that projects inward, and a V-shaped cross section that supports the lower surface of the object to be packaged with one pointed head that projects inward. A flat top plate disposed on the outside of the upper buffer plate so as to connect between the upper ends of the pair of flat side plates, and a flat top plate that connects the lower ends of the pair of flat side plates. The gist is a packaging container made of folded paper, consisting of a buffer plate and a flat bottom plate placed on the outside.

According to the present invention, the object to be packaged is positioned in the vertical direction by the upper and lower buffer plates each having a V-shaped cross section, and the two peaks of each of the pair of buffer side plates each having an M-shaped cross section are used to position the object to be packaged in the vertical direction. By supporting the side surfaces at two points on one side for positioning in the front-rear direction, and by buffering the points and the bending portions of the shock absorbing side plates and the flat side plates by pushing against each other, the It goes without saying that packaged items should be stably cushioned and supported by M-shaped cushioning side plates, and even for items that have square sides, such as rectangular parallelepipeds, the opposing sides should be placed on two sides slightly apart from the square edges. Stable cushioning support to press at a point.

An embodiment of the present invention will be explained below with reference to Figs. 1 to 4. Fig. 1 shows a developed view of a packaging container according to the present invention, which is a container made of folded paper.
Gluing allowance 1, first buffer side plate 2, flat first flat side plate 3, second buffer side plate 4, and second flat side plate 5
are sequentially connected via the broken line 6. A first top plate 7 and a first bottom plate 8 are connected to the upper and lower portions of the first flat side plate 3 via fold lines 9, respectively. Further, a second top plate 10 and a second bottom plate 11 are connected to the second flat side plate 5 in the same manner as described above. Both buffer side plates 2 and 4 have a butterfly-shaped center piece 13 having a small width at the center and a fold line 12 at the center, and a fold line 12 at both left and right ends of the butterfly-shaped central piece 13.
Joint pieces 14 and 15 are connected via 6. Further, hexagonal upper and lower buffer plates 18 and 19 and lower buffer plates 20 and 21 having a fold line 17 in the center are connected to the upper and lower ends of the center piece 13 of each buffer side plate 2 and 4 via a fold line 22. Note that 23 is a closing piece formed at the upper end of the second top plate 10, and 24 is a closing piece hole formed at a fold line between the first flat side plate 3 and the first top plate 7.

Next, to explain how to assemble the container, first, in the developed shape shown in FIG. After bending along
5 to face each other, and the first and second buffer side plates 2 and 4 to face each other. Next, by bending the center piece 13 and joint pieces 14, 15 of each buffer side plate 2, 4 along the fold line 16, and bending the center of the center piece 13 along the fold line 12, each The cross-sectional shape of the buffer side plates 2 and 4 is formed into an M-shape, and the central piece 1
3 and the joint pieces 14, 15 form two pointed parts 25, 26 that protrude inward. Next, by bending both lower buffer plates 20, 21 along the fold line 22 and bending the lower buffer plates 20, 21 along the fold line 17 at the center, the vertical cross-sectional shape is made into a V-shape as shown in Fig. 4. The center fold line portion is formed into a single point 27 that protrudes inward. And both lower buffer plates 2
0 and 21, the bottom plate 8,
11 are bent along the fold line 9, overlapped with each other, and fixed by appropriate means to form the bottom surface of the container. Next, after assembling the upper buffer plates 18 and 19 in the same manner as the lower buffer plates 20 and 21, the first top plate 7 and the second top plate 10 are sequentially bent along the fold line 9 and overlapped,
Insert the closing piece 23 into the hole 24 to complete the assembly.

In the container assembled as described above, the packaged object 28 having square side surfaces, such as a rectangular parallelepiped, is separated from the opposite front and rear sides by the pointed portions 25 and 26 of the first and second buffer side plates 2 and 4 in the front-rear direction a-b. Two points 28 each a little away from the square edge 28c among 28a and 28b
d, 28e are supported in a pushing manner, and the left and right direction c-
d, supported by both flat side plates 3 and 5, and vertically e-f
It is supported by the pointed parts 27, 27 of the upper and lower buffer plates 18, 21. For vibrations in the front-rear direction a-b, the bending portion 2 between the buffer side plates 2, 4 and the flat side plates 3, 5
9 and the peaks 25, 26 of the buffer side plates 2, 4 are pushed against each other to provide a buffer. Also, the vertical direction e-f
The upper and lower buffer plates 18, 19, 2
It is bulged and buffered by the pointed head 27 of 0.21. In addition, for the normal packaged object 28, in order to prevent vibrations in the left and right directions, insert a small piece of cardboard as a cushioning material into the gap 30 between the packaged object 28 and the flat side plates 3, 5, or As shown in FIG.
When the packaged object 28 has no problem with vibration in the left-right direction, for example, when the packaged object itself has a cushioning property in the left-right direction, or when the left and right ends of the packaged object are
It is not necessary to insert a cushioning material into the gap 30 in the case of a packaged item having a deformed square side surface such as a hexagonal shape or a circular side surface that comes into contact with the center piece 13 between 5 and 26.

Therefore, according to the present invention, it is possible to vertically position the packaged items using the upper and lower buffer plates each having a V-shaped cross section, and the two peaks of each of the pair of buffer side plates each having an M-shaped cross section can position the packaged items in the vertical direction. By supporting the side of the object at two points on one side, it is possible to position the object in the front-back direction, and by the point, the cushioning side plate, and the bent part of the flat side plate pushing against each other and providing cushioning, it has a circular side surface. It goes without saying that the object to be packaged must be stably cushioned and supported by M-shaped shock absorbing side plates, and even for objects to be packaged that have square sides, such as rectangular parallelepipeds, the opposing sides should be placed a little away from the square edges. It can be stably cushioned and supported by pushing at two points. In addition, the pair of buffer side plates and the upper and lower buffer plates can be formed integrally with the flat side plate, top plate, and bottom plate using paper such as corrugated cardboard, so there is no need to dispose of them as with conventional foamed polystyrene cushioning materials, and the number of parts is small. It has excellent effects such as being able to be manufactured at low cost.
